Storyline
In this episode of Circle Square, Ma Ruffle receives exciting news: she has an audition for a role with a famous director. Eager to make a strong impression, she turns to her friends in the Circle Square community for support and guidance as she prepares for this important opportunity.
Her friends rally around her, helping Ma Ruffle practice her lines, work on her delivery, and build her confidence. Through their encouragement and collaborative rehearsal sessions, Ma Ruffle gains the skills and self-assurance she needs to face the audition. The episode centers on the power of friendship, preparation, and believing in oneself when pursuing a meaningful goal.
What kids learn
Children watching this episode learn about the importance of preparation and practice when working toward a goal. Ma Ruffle doesn't simply show up to her audition unprepared; she dedicates time to rehearsing, refining her performance, and listening to feedback from those who care about her. This demonstrates that success often requires effort, repetition, and a willingness to improve.
The episode also highlights the value of asking for help and accepting support from friends. Ma Ruffle's friends don't compete with her or dismiss her dreams—they actively participate in her preparation, offering constructive input and encouragement. Young viewers see that collaboration and community support can make challenging tasks feel more manageable and less intimidating.
Additionally, children are introduced to the concept of auditions and the courage required to put oneself forward for evaluation. Ma Ruffle's experience models resilience and confidence-building, showing that pursuing opportunities—even when they feel daunting—is a worthwhile endeavor when approached with preparation and the backing of caring friends.
